Owning a small house can be incredibly satisfying. You need to get creative and think outside the box when it comes to maximizing space. One of the best ways to do this is with smart design solutions that make the most of every inch.
Here are five of our favorite strategies for making your narrow house feel larger:
- Take advantage of vertical space with built-in shelves, lofts, and tall furniture.
- Design a focal point to draw the eye longer and create an illusion of size.
- Implement light colors and mirrors to brighten natural light and make the space feel wider.
- Enhance storage with integrated solutions like under-stair compartments and wall-mounted organizers.
- Adopt multifunctional furniture that can serve multiple purposes, such as a sofa bed or a desk that converts into a dining table.
By following these suggestions, you can create a narrow house that is both stylish and practical. Remember, it's all about making the most of what you have and creating a space that truly represents your unique style.

Petite Lot Dwellings: Maximizing Space in Tight Spaces
Building a house on a tight lot can be a puzzle. You want to make the most of every inch, but space is often restricted.
Yet, with some clever planning and design, you can create a functional and attractive home in even the compactest spaces. The key is to think upward, leverage natural light, and opt for furniture that serves multiple purposes.
Here are a few tips for making the most of your restricted lot:
* Consider open floor plans to create a sense of spaciousness.
* Harness multi-functional furniture, such as sofas with built-in storage or desks that fold away.
